Accelerate Your Success by Testing Your Limits (and Beliefs)

“Personal growth and increased confidence take place when we are testing the limits of our lives.” Inventor, Thomas Payne

rings-of-treeOne of my favorite coaching analogies is to compare our comfort zone to the age rings found on a cross section of tree trunk.

Think of it this way… every time we stretch our comfort zone it’s like we have a new age ring, we have a new level of awareness, we have greater self-esteem, we have more confidence, we are more experienced, we have more wisdom, we make different decisions because of that and we’re open to new opportunities too (often ones that were always there we just couldn’t see them yet!)

At the same level, we are faced with new obstacles. For example, along with our new level of awareness, limiting beliefs that were once invisible rise to the surface.

This can be good or bad depending on our ability to identify them quickly and regain momentum in spite of them. This is a skill that is essential for long term success.

So, how do you identify limiting beliefs?

The best strategy I’ve found is to create “CONTRAST”.

First, you have to be crystal clear about your definition of success. This gets your inner voice chattering and providing commentary that becomes the contrast you need to weed out your limiting beliefs.

Next, you have to pay close attention to your self-talk, best known as your inner critic (statistics say 80% of our self-talk is negative – yikes!). The self-talk and mind commentary leaves clues to our belief systems.

bmcovers_combinedFinally, you have to choose which beliefs you’ll keep and which ones you’ll let go. Yup, I said “choose”. We can choose our beliefs. If a belief doesn’t support your success… let it go or replace it with one that does.

Your beliefs determine your thoughts, dictate your habits and influence your decisions. Does your belief system support your success or could there be some invisible saboteurs lurking?

Consider these two questions to test if limiting beliefs may be keeping you stuck.

1. Are you NOT doing things that you know you should be doing to support your success and are frustrated to feel stuck this way?

2. Are you doing things you know you shouldn’t be doing that sabotage your success and wonder why you keep doing them?

The average person… okay, 99.9% of people are aiming for middle ground, taking baby steps and playing it safe. Think of your childhood and how often parents and adult role models told you to “be careful”. That advice may have served you as a child (key word = may) but, as an adult and moreover an entrepreneur, playing it safe is keeping you small!

If you’ve caught yourself doing things that sabotage your success or, not doing things to support your success and you can’t figure out why, start to listen to your inner voice.

Our beliefs influence our thoughts, dictate our habits, affect our decisions and ultimately create our results/reality.

Women in Business Online: Life It Up! Is Your Attitude Your Ally?

Young woman doing cartwheel on grassAccording to David J Schwartz, Ph.D., Author of The Magic of Thinking Big …

Enthusiasm, or lack of it, shows through in everything you do and say.

Life up your handshaking. When you shake hands, shake! Make your hand clasp say ‘I’m glad to know you’, ‘I am glad to see you again’. A conservative, mouse-like handshake is worse than no handshake at all. Try to find a highly successful person with a conservative handshake. You’ll have to look a long, long time.

Life up your smiles. Smile with your eyes. Nobody likes an artificial, pasted on, rubbery kind of smile. When you smile, smile! Show a few teeth. Maybe your teeth aren’t attractive, but that’s really unimportant. For when you smile, people don’t see your teeth. They see a warm, enthusiastic person, someone they like.

Life up your “thank you’s”. A routine, automatic “thank you” is almost like saying “gleep, gleep.” It’s just an expression. It says nothing. It doesn’t accomplish results. Make your “thank you” mean “thank you very much.”

Life up your talk. Dr. James F. Bender, noted speech authority, in his excellent book How to talk Well says “Is your ‘Good Morning!’ really good?” Are you “Congratulations!” enthusiastic? Does your “How are you?” sound (genuinely) interested? When you make a habit of coloring your words with sincere feelings you’ll notice great uptake in your ability to hold attention.

A person who really believes what they say and do captures the hearts and minds of others. So say it and do it with life!

I Am Me (A Guide to Being Authentic and Original)

fragile handle with careWhenever I find myself feeling stuck in comparison mode, like I need to move faster, do more, do better because I’ve compared myself to someone else and in my mind I’ve fallen short and self-doubt sets in…

When I find myself being pulled by external obligations and expectations…

And, when I feel scared to step forward and simply do something “my way”, I turn to the incredible quote by Virginia Satir (below) to remind me that it’s absolutely our natural truth to be authentic and original. And, it’s absolutely okay to need a reminder once in a while. After all, we are human ;)

I am Me.

In all the world, there is no one else exactly like me.

Everything that comes out of me is authentically mine, because I alone chose it.

I own everything about me: my body, my feelings, my mouth, my voice, all my actions, whether they be to others or myself. I own my fantasies, my dreams, my hopes, my fears. I own my triumphs and successes, all my failures and mistakes. Because I own all of me, I can become intimately acquainted with me. By so doing, I can love me and be friendly with all my parts.

I know there are aspects about myself that puzzle me, and other aspects that I do not know — but as long as I am friendly and loving to myself, I can courageously and hopefully look for solutions to the puzzles and ways to find out more about me.

However I look and sound, whatever I say and do, and whatever I think and feel at a given moment in time is authentically me. If later some parts of how I looked, sounded, thought, and felt turn out to be unfitting, I can discard that which is unfitting, keep the rest, and invent something new for that which I discarded.

I can see, hear, feel, think, say, and do. I have the tools to survive, to be close to others, to be productive, and to make sense and order out of the world of people and things outside of me. I own me, and therefore, I can engineer me. I am me, and I am Okay.

~ Virginia Satir
